Stop Being Confused by AI: Your Ultimate Guide to Large Language Models
The AI Engine Explained: Everything You Need to Know About LLMs
It feels like artificial intelligence is everywhere, powering everything from our search engines to creative tools that generate stunning images from a simple text description. But have you ever stopped to ask what the engine behind this revolution actually is? The answer, in many cases, is a Large Language Model (LLM).
If you've heard the term but aren't quite sure what it means, you're in the right place. LLMs are the foundational technology driving much of the generative AI progress we see today. In this guide, we'll demystify these powerful models, breaking down what they are, exploring their game-changing use cases, and showing you how to harness their incredible potential.
What Exactly Is a Large Language Model (LLM)?
At its core, a Large Language Model is a sophisticated type of AI, and a subset of deep learning, designed to understand, generate, and work with human language. Think of it as an incredibly advanced autocomplete, trained on a colossal amount of text and data from the internet.
But the real magic of LLMs comes from how they are built and trained. We can use a simple analogy: training a dog.
You first teach a puppy basic commands like "sit," "stay," and "come." This is the pre-training phase. The dog now has a general understanding of how to be a good canine citizen. Similarly, an LLM is pre-trained on a massive, general dataset to solve common language problems like summarization, classification, and question answering.
But what if you need a guide dog or a police dog? You would provide additional, specialized training. This is fine-tuning. An LLM can be fine-tuned on a much smaller, domain-specific dataset (e.g., medical journals or legal documents) to become an expert in a particular field.
Deconstructing the Name: Large, General-Purpose, and Tunable
To fully grasp the concept, let's break down the name itself:
Large: This word has two meanings. First, it refers to the enormous size of the training dataset, which can be on the petabyte scale. Second, it points to the model's parameter count. Parameters are the internal variables the model learns during training; they represent the "knowledge" and "skills" it has acquired. The largest models have billions of them.
General-Purpose: Because they are trained on such a vast and diverse range of text, these models aren't limited to a single task. They possess a broad understanding of language, grammar, and concepts, allowing them to handle a wide array of common problems right out of the box.
Pre-trained & Fine-tuned: This two-step process is the key to their flexibility. A massive organization with incredible resources can handle the expensive pre-training to create a powerful foundation model. Then, others can adapt (fine-tune) that model for specific purposes using a fraction of the data and resources.
The Core Benefits: Why Are LLMs a Game-Changer?
So, why has this technology become so transformative? The advantages are straightforward and powerful.
Versatility: A single, well-trained LLM can be used for dozens of different tasks without being rebuilt from scratch. It can handle language translation, answer complex questions, write marketing copy, and even generate computer code.
Efficiency: They require minimal field-specific training data to be effective. LLMs excel in "few-shot" or even "zero-shot" scenarios, meaning they can perform tasks with very few examples or sometimes with no examples at all.
Scalability: The performance of LLMs continues to grow as more data and parameters are added. The underlying technology, most often a transformer model with an encoder-decoder architecture, is incredibly effective at scaling.
This marks a significant departure from traditional machine learning, which often required deep expertise, large custom datasets, and significant hardware resources for every single new task. With LLMs, the focus shifts away from complex model building and toward the art of asking the right questions.
The Art and Science of Prompting
In the world of LLMs, your primary tool is the prompt—the instruction you give the model. Crafting effective prompts is a critical skill.
Prompt Design vs. Prompt Engineering
While often used interchangeably, these concepts are slightly different:
Prompt Design: This is the fundamental process of creating a prompt that is clear, concise, and tailored to the task you want the model to perform. For example, specifying "Translate this text into Spanish."
Prompt Engineering: This is a more specialized process of optimizing a prompt to achieve the highest degree of accuracy and performance. It might involve adding domain-specific keywords, providing examples of the desired output, or structuring the prompt in a way that guides the model's "thinking."
Unlocking Deeper Reasoning with Chain-of-Thought
One of the most fascinating discoveries in prompt engineering is chain-of-thought reasoning. Models often produce more accurate answers to complex problems if they are prompted to "think step-by-step" and explain their reasoning before giving the final answer.
For example, when asked a math word problem, simply asking for the answer might fail. But asking it to explain the steps to solve the problem first makes it far more likely to arrive at the correct solution.
Customizing LLMs: An Introduction to Tuning
While general-purpose models are powerful, they have practical limitations. For high-stakes or specialized applications, you need more reliability. This is where tuning comes in.
Tuning is the process of adapting a pre-trained model to a new domain or a custom use case by training it on new data. You could, for instance, tune a model on your company's internal knowledge base to create an expert customer support chatbot.
While full fine-tuning (retraining every weight in the model) is an option, it can be extremely expensive. A more modern and efficient approach is Parameter-Efficient Tuning Methods (PETM). PETM freezes the core base model and only trains a small number of additional layers. This achieves excellent customization without the massive computational cost, making advanced AI accessible to more developers.
Your Toolkit: Google Cloud's Generative AI Suite
Harnessing the power of LLMs doesn't require you to build one from scratch. Platforms like Google Cloud provide a suite of tools designed to help you leverage and customize foundation models.
Vertex AI Studio: An environment where developers can explore, test, and customize generative AI models like Google's own Gemini to fit their specific applications.
Vertex AI Agent Builder: For those with little to no coding experience, this tool allows you to build powerful AI agents like chatbots, custom search engines, and digital assistants.
Gemini: Google's flagship multimodal AI model. Unlike traditional LLMs, Gemini can natively understand and process not just text, but also images, audio, and code, enabling far more complex and sophisticated tasks.
Final Thoughts
Large Language Models are more than just a technological buzzword; they represent a fundamental shift in how we interact with information and build intelligent applications. By moving from complex, task-specific model development to the more intuitive process of prompt design and efficient tuning, LLMs have democratized access to powerful AI. The engine is running, and now you have the map to understand where it can take us.
Ready to start building with the power of generative AI? Explore Google Cloud's Vertex AI Studio and bring your ideas to life today.
Comments
Post a Comment